How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02144?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02144 Studio Apartments | $2,473 | $1,950 | $4,100 |
| 02144 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,924 | $1,150 | $5,050 |
| 02144 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,481 | $1,200 | $7,350 |
| 02144 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,935 | $1,292 | $5,950 |
| 02144 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,874 | $3,000 | $11,500 |
| 02144 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,086 | $4,500 | $9,388 |
| 02144 6 Bedroom Apartments | $7,684 | $6,300 | $11,200 |
